Drywall projects vary based on a few main factors. The total square footage, the height of your ceilings, and the level of finish required—like smooth wall versus textured—are the biggest drivers. If your walls have significant water damage or require mold remediation, that adds complexity. Accessibility also matters; tight corners or areas requiring scaffolding take more time than open rooms.
